About the role
As a Field Service Technician at NCR Atleos, you’ll act as a trusted partner to our customers, delivering high-quality service to keep self-service technology running around the clock. This role involves installations, maintenance, and repairs of electromechanical equipment like ATMs and self-checkout systems. You’ll diagnose and resolve hardware, software, and networking issues, manage system configurations, and proactively address customer concerns.
